Concord Police Investigating Sunday Night Shooting

by CLAYCORD.com
18 comments

Concord Police are investigating what appears to be a shooting on Woodland Dr., just off Concord Blvd. in between Glazier and Denkinger.

Details are slim, but one person has been transported to the hospital by ambulance.

Concord Police appear to have identified a suspect, although the suspect is not currently in custody.
